Juventus’s Giuseppe Marotta has admitted that there are very confident about completing a deal for Liverpool midfielder Emre Can this summer, according to the Liverpool Echo.
Can’s current deal finishes at the end of June and he is highly unlikely to sign an extension which paves the way for him to leave the club.
The German midfielder has been a long-term target for the Old Lady, who are keen to snap him up on a free transfer this summer.
Can looks like he has played his last game for the club having been sidelined with a knee injury for a couple of months now.

He hasn’t been selected in the German squad for the summer’s World Cup in Russia due to the injury which he has been suffering from recently.
The Juventus CEO Giuseppe Marotta has given an indication on the current situation with Can set to swap Anfield for Italy.
Emre Can? I am very optimistic. You can read my smile…
